    you should def wait on the prohormones for now.

    1)you just started "lifting heavy" four months ago. believe it or not, at this point you can add just as much mass with a good diet/exercise program as you could with a PH. keep using the creatine/protein
    2)no offense, but it doesn't look like you have done enough research on those products to use them responsibly/safely...tamox is oral, not injectable!

    have you made any progress in the last 4 months?
    save the PH/PS for when you hit a legitimate plateau...naturally. you'll have plenty of time to use these supps later.
